The Richland Fire & Emergency Services department is seeking Lateral* Firefighter applicants.  If you are currently a professional full-time Firefighter with three years of consecutively-paid experience, have successfully passed your probationary period with your current Firefighter employer, you may be considered as a Lateral Firefighter*.  

The Department maintains an ongoing and merged certification list for the Lateral Firefighter EMT/Paramedic position. We are currently accepting applications and holding oral board processes on a continuous basis beginning in June 2025.

General Summary:
Under the general supervision of a Fire Captain or designee, performs skilled emergency and non-emergency tasks in the area of fire prevention, fire suppression, hazardous materials, emergency preparedness, and emergency medical services for the protection of life and property for municipalities, airports, and private industry.

*Lateral applications will be reviewed by hiring staff for experience with agencies with a similar structure to Richland Fire and Emergency Services (full time, ALS transporting agency with frequent calls). If it is determined that a candidate’s agency experience is not similar to Richland, the candidate may not meet the requirements for our internal lateral academy. Candidates in this situation will be requested to reapply and go through the entry level Firefighter process (to include PST written testing).

In order to be eligible to participate in the City of Richland's (City) application screening process, applicants must have had a CPAT within the last year (obtained through any agency) by the time of interview and complete a Personal History Statement (PHS) to attach to their application. Applicants are encouraged to attach a current cover letter and resume to the City's application.

M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S: 
  • Three (3) consecutive years of paid experience as a full-time Firefighter in a like department.
  • Successfully completed probationary period with current Firefighter employer.
  • Graduation from a career-based fire academy.
  • Current CPAT upon first interview.
  • High school diploma or GED.
  • Submit an online application and attach a personal history statement (PHS) in PDF format.  Please click here to access the PHS.
  • Valid driver's license.
  • Eighteen (18) years of age or older at time of application.
  • Certified to wear a respirator at SCBA level.
  • Washington State Emergency Medical Technician (EMT) or Advanced EMT (AEMT) certifications.
  • IFSAC Firefighter I and II certifications.
  • IFSAC Hazardous Materials Awareness and Operations certification.
  • Obtain Wildland Firefighter II certification within one (1) year of hire and maintain throughout employment.
  • Washington State Emergency Vehicle Accident Prevention (EVIP) certification within two (2) years of hire date and prior to driving fire department vehicles in the 'emergency' mode.

Selection will be based on overall qualifications and an oral board interview process.  

Final candidate(s) selected will be required to complete a comprehensive background check to include an integrity interview, job suitability testing, reference checks, criminal history check, driving record, education and certification verification, and review of training records. Upon conditional offer of employment, candidate(s) must successfully complete a psychological evaluation, physical examination tailored to the specific job description (to include drug and alcohol testing), and a stress test.
